NTCG203EH681JT1 Details

  • Manufacturer Part Number:

    NTCG203EH681JT1

  • Pbfree Code:

    Yes

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    End Of Life

  • Package Description:

    CHIP

  • Reach Compliance Code:

    Compliant

  • ECCN Code:

    EAR99

  • HTS Code:

    8533.40.80.70

  • Factory Lead Time:

    26 Weeks

  • Manufacturer:

    TDK Corporation

  • YTEOL:

    2

  • Construction:

    Chip

  • JESD-609 Code:

    e3

  • Mounting Feature:

    SURFACE MOUNT

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    125 °C

  • Operating Temperature-Min:

    -40 °C

  • Package Height:

    0.7 mm

  • Package Length:

    2 mm

  • Package Shape:

    RECTANGULAR PACKAGE

  • Package Style:

    SMT

  • Package Width:

    1.25 mm

  • Packing Method:

    TR, PUNCHED PAPER, 7 INCH

  • Rated Power Dissipation (P):

    0.2 W

  • Rated Temperature:

    25 °C

  • Resistance:

    680 Ω

  • Resistor Type:

    NTC THERMISTOR

  • Size Code:

    0805

  • Surface Mount:

    YES

  • Terminal Finish:

    Tin (Sn) - with Nickel (Ni) barrier

  • Terminal Placement:

    DUAL ENDED

  • Terminal Shape:

    WRAPAROUND

  • Thermal Sensitivity Index:

    3255 K

  • Thermistor Application:

    TEMPERATURE SENSING

  • Tolerance:

    5%
